Using the remote control

Learning about the Remote Control

RECALL

displays screen information.

CHANNEL NUMBERS (0-9)

allow direct access to

channels.

+100

selects channels over 100.

POWER

turns the TV on and off.

MUTE

mutes the sound.

VIDEO1

selects video 1 mode.

VIDEO2

selects video 2 mode.

MENU

allows access to programming menus.

ENTER

sets programming menu information

SLEEP

sets the TV to go off at a set time.

CH

y z cycles through programmed channels. Also used to

highlight selections on the on-screen menus.

VOL

x • adjusts the volume level. Also used to increase or

reduce the value of a menu option.

FAV

y z cycles through favorite channels.

MTS

switches MTS (stereo or SAP) sound.

WOW

switches sound effect on and off.

Installing the remote control batteries

To install the batteries:

1. Slide the battery cover off the back of the remote control.
2. Install two “AAA” size alkaline batteries. Match the + and – signs on

the batteries to the signs on the battery compartment.

1

2

3. Slide the battery cover back on to the remote control until the lock

snaps.

• You can use your remote control within a distance of 5m and an

angle of 30 degrees from the left and right sides of the remote sensor
of your TV.

Caution:
• Dispose of batteries in a designated

disposal area. Do not throw batteries into
a fire.

• Do not mix battery types or combine used

batteries with new ones.

• Remove dead batteries immediately to

prevent battery acid from leaking into the
battery compartment.

Note:
• If you do not intend to use the remote

control for a long time, remove the
batteries.

• If the remote control does not operate

correctly, or if the operating range
becomes reduced, replace both batteries
with new ones.
